Professional Background
Arzan Dotivala is a distinguished systems engineer with extensive experience in the aerospace and defense sector, particularly at Boeing Defense Space & Security. Currently, he is employed as a Systems Engineer within Proprietary Programs, where he excels in integrating advanced systems and tackling complex engineering challenges. His career at Boeing began after he completed the prestigious Engineering Career Foundation Program (ECFP), a corporate engineering rotational program that endowed him with diverse experiences across various engineering roles within the company.
In his earlier stint at Boeing, Arzan worked as a Wire Design Engineer for the P-8A Poseidon, a multi-mission maritime aircraft. During this time, he played a crucial role in designing and implementing wiring solutions for the aircraft, ensuring best practices in safety and operational efficiency were met. His foundational experiences are supported by a robust educational background, including a Master’s in Systems Engineering from the University of Washington and a Bachelor of Science in Chemical and Life Science Engineering from the Virginia Commonwealth University (VCU) School of Engineering.
Arzan has also contributed significantly to his academic community during his time at VCU. He served as a Resident Assistant, mentoring students and fostering a spirit of camaraderie among peers. His involvement in the Qatar Leadership Exchange program at VCU further demonstrated his commitment to leadership and professional development in an international context. Moreover, Arzan conducted research as a Research Assistant at the Polymer Nanomaterials Lab, focusing on innovative materials that have the potential to revolutionize various sectors such as medicine and electronics.
